FDX will hire when they need to...not a day sooner. With the uncertainty of the Age 65 Rule and the steady movement of over 60 guys to the back seats of the 27 and 10's, we won't NEED to hire for quite a while. As previously stated, the history of the company's success at getting guys to accept draft trips, hawk open time and sell back their vacations...we won't NEED to hire for a while. S*cks if you're waiting for a class date, interview or a M&G but, no place better to be. Wish I could sugar coat it but, realistically it could be quite a while until we crank up the hiring machinery again.

This is an interesting rumor, but I wouldn't get too excited about it at the moment. Just last week the rumors from the ACP offices were that FDX still wanted to hire 300 guys this year. I know that we all live and die by rumors each day but until we hear something official I wouldn't automatically chalk this one up as official. Some guys on here make good arguments about the 60+ guys going to the back of the slaveship and the -10 (even though they'll never get back to the left seat) as a reason for not hiring, but others make good points about fleet expansion and retirements. We're getting one bus a month until 2009, and someone has to fly them. My bets are that this rumor won't hold up.
